Kolde

Kolde is a village located in Nawapur tehsil of Nandurbar district in Maharashtra, India. It is situated 10km away from sub-district headquarter Nawapur (tehsildar office) and 55km away from district headquarter Nandurbar. As per 2009 stats, Kolda is the gram panchayat of Kolde village.

About Kolde

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Kolde is 525936. The village spans a total geographical area of 849.85 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 425417. Nawapur is nearest town to Kolde village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 8km away.

When it comes to local governance, Kolde village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Nawapur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Nandurbar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Kolde

According to the 2011 Census, Kolde has a total population of about 3,034, with approximately 1,504 males and 1,530 females. The sex ratio is around 1017 females per 1,000 males. Children aged 0 to 6 years make up about 290 of the population, showing the young generation present in the village. There are about 19 members of the Scheduled Castes (SC), an important community in the village. The Scheduled Tribes (ST) population numbers around 2,974. The overall literacy rate is approximately 62.36%, with male literacy at about 68.75% and female literacy near 56.08%. There are around 658 households in the village. 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 3,034 1,504 1,530
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 290 157 133
Scheduled Castes (SC) 19 9 10
Scheduled Tribes (ST) 2,974 1,478 1,496
Literate Population 1,892 1,034 858
Illiterate Population 1,142 470 672

Connectivity of Kolde

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Kolde. As per the 2011 stats, Kolde had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within village
Private Bus Service Available within village
Railway Station Available within village
